Mangaluru, Jul 14: The kindergarten and primary students of Mount Carmel Central School, Mangaluru, celebrated the school feast, the Feast of Mary, Mother of Mount Carmel, the Patroness of the School, on July 14 in the school auditorium with profound devotion, gratitude and vibrant cultural expressions, commemorating the rich spiritual heritage of the Carmelite family.
The programme commenced with a solemn prayer service. Students warmly welcomed the gathering in several international languages, symbolising the universality of the Carmelite family united across nations in faith and thanksgiving. A graceful welcome dance unfolded the enduring virtues embodied by Our Lady of Mount Carmel - Wisdom, Empathy, Love, Compassion, Obedience, Mercy, and Service.





























The gathering was warmly welcomed by Manvitha, Aiden, and Raiza, who greeted the chief guest, Sr Maria Nidhisha, superior of Maryhill Convent, Mangaluru, along with the administrator Sr Carissima, the superior of Vijayamari Convent Sr Reshma Dsouza, coordinators, teachers, parents, and fellow students.
One of the most captivating moments of the celebration was the spectacular skit, “The Light of Carmel”. Through compelling narration, expressive performances, a vibrant angel dance, and soulful musical interludes, the production beautifully portrayed the inspiring journey of St. Simon Stock and the divine gift of the Brown Scapular. This was followed by a vibrant celebration dance and a melodious group song, offering a heartfelt tribute to the patroness of the school, Our Lady of Mount Carmel.
Addressing the gathering, the chief guest, Sr Maria Nidhisha AC, reflected on the significance of the Feast of Our Lady of Mount Carmel and encouraged the students to embrace the Marian virtues of humility, faith, and compassion. She highlighted the importance of prayer, care, and the courage to stand for the truth, inspiring the young learners to become beacons of hope. Sr Reshma D'Souza, in her address, applauded the students and teachers for presenting a meaningful programme that beautifully celebrated the glorious heritage of the Carmelite Order.
The much-awaited prize distribution ceremony was held to honour the winners of the various competitions organised in preparation for the School Feast.
The entire feast celebration was meticulously planned and presented by the students and mentors of Grades IV A, B, and C. The programme was gracefully compered by Swasthi, Vihaan, Swarah, Poojya, Radon, and Ishaanvi. Sharvi and Hridhaan proposed the vote of thanks. The feast concluded on a jubilant note with a grand finale hymn in honour of Our Lady of Mount Carmel, followed by warm wishes for a happy School Feast.
